Project Overview

Whitehaven Sculpture Project

Budget: $164,500 (includes honoraria for selected artists to develop site-specific proposals)

Selected Artist: Lorenzo Scruggs

Status: Completed in April 2025


Background :

UrbanArt Commission (UAC) works to create opportunities for artists and neighborhoods to connect and shape spaces through public art. Since 2002, UAC has managed the City of Memphis’s Percent-For-Art Program, which allocates funds annually to develop public art in connection to capital improvement projects. UAC, in partnership with the City of Memphis, will commission a new sculpture project that encapsulates the layered history of Whitehaven, complements the surrounding environment, and invites interaction with the artwork.

Scope of Work

The selection committee expressed interest in a sculpture project that speaks to the historic value that the Whitehaven neighborhood has been to the city of Memphis by including the following elements.  

  • Incorporates the strong family connection and community pride of the area

  • Selfie-worthy/invites social-media activity

  • Creates an inviting atmosphere for current residents and tourists alike

  • Functional and/or interactive use, possibly a seating area

  • Appeals to all ages/engage intergenerationally

  • An attraction piece/symbol for the neighborhood

  • Presents an opportunity to experience the broad community of Whitehaven

  • Willingness to mentor an emerging, Memphis-based artist throughout the project development processes
